10.5.1.1 функциялар мен процедураларды пайдаланып бағдарламалау тілінде код жазу
Іс-әрекет тәртібі
Ресурстар
Оқулық, онлайн-мектеп
1. Қысқаша тезистік конспект (мәтін, схема, кесте және басқа да нысандар түрінде)
Анықтау және анықтау кезінде біз функциялардың сынауларымен кездестік.
мән түрлері мен айнымалыларды түрлендіру:
Мәннің түрін немесе айнымалы мәнін анықтайтын функция тип () деп аталады;
түрлендірілген мән немесе айнымалы функцияның атауына сәйкес келуі керек
жақшалар - бұл функция аргументі деп аталады. Мысалдан көріп отырғаныңыздай int () функциясын шақыру
ұқсас түрде жүзеге асырылады.
Осылайша, функцияны шақыру үшін, оның атын жақшаға жазыңыз
параметрлерді тізімдеңіз, ал егер сізге параметрлерді берудің қажеті жоқ болса, онда жақшаға алуға болады
ештеңе жазба. Мысалы, str () -де бірінші параметр міндетті емес,
яғни оны өткізіп жіберуге болады:
Анықтама жүйесі
Python-да әртүрлі мәселелерді шешуге мүмкіндік беретін көптеген функциялар анықталған.
Олардың кейбіреулері мақсат бойынша топтастырылып, жеке модульдерге енгізілген. Ішінде
келесі бөлімде біз модульдерді қалай импорттауды және олардан функцияларды қолдануды үйренеміз, бірақ,
алдымен, осы немесе басқа функцияның не үшін екенін қалай анықтауға болатынын анықтайық.
Бұл шеберлік болашақта сізге өте пайдалы болады, өйткені жиі табу қиын
функциялардың атауы бойынша тағайындалуы.
Бағдарламалаушының жұмысын жеңілдету үшін Python-да кіріктірілген айнымалы бар
Әдетте, __doc__ (асты сызылған жұптармен басталады және аяқталады)
Әдетте минималды анықтамалық ақпарат сақталады:
Str () функциясы «өзін таныстырды» және өзі туралы ақпаратты көрсетті: ол қандай параметрлер
ол қандай мән түрін қайтаратынын қабылдайды және не істейтіні туралы қысқаша «айтып берді».
2.2 нұсқасынан бастап, Python-да енгізілген көмек жүйесі формада пайда болды
help () функциялары. Бұл функция параметр ретінде кез-келген нысанның атын алады (in)
модульді немесе функцияны қоса) және ол туралы анықтамалық ақпаратты көрсетеді.
2. Интернет ресурстағы оқулық бетіне сілтеме (бейнефрагментке, құжатқа, мәтінге және басқаларына нақты сілтеме)
Бейнесабаққа сілтеме
Тапсырма. https://onlinemektep.org/schedule/lesson/605da67e-34af-4de3-aaa4-44d9a8945498 сілтеме арқылы өтіп анлайн мектеп платформасындағы материалды оқып шыққаннан кейін сабағымызды бекіту үшін платформада берілген тапсырманы орындаймыз.
Рефлексия және мұғаліммен кері байланыс (сөздік бағалау немесе комментарийлер)
Кері байланыс: онлайн-мектеп платформасында (тексеру жұмыстарын орындау кезінде) және kundelik.kz электрондық журналда формативті бағалау арқылы жүзеге асырылады (журналға баға қою және комментарийлер)